Wood Cladding Repair Questions
What causes damage to wood cladding? Damage can result from weather exposure, moisture infiltration, pests, or age-related wear, leading to deterioration over time.
How can I tell if my wood cladding needs repair? Signs include warped or cracked panels, peeling paint or stain, and areas where the wood appears soft or rotted.
What types of repairs are common for wood cladding? Repairs often involve replacing damaged boards, sanding rough surfaces, and applying protective finishes to restore appearance and durability.
Is it possible to prevent future damage to wood cladding? Regular inspections, timely maintenance, and sealing or staining can help protect wood cladding from environmental factors.
